X20DO9322

¥6,025.00

Parameters and Specifications:

Output Channels: 12 digital outputs.
Output Voltage: 24VDC.
Output Current: 0.5A.
Connection Technology: Source, 1-wire connection technology.
Electrical Isolation: Channel-to-bus isolation.
